Transaction 51e5290b88333df783dd436375caa7c963227a43a48b1d896506c6ee5d64f870

1 Input
2 Outputs
  • 51e5290b88333df783dd436375caa7c963227a43a48b1d896506c6ee5d64f870:0
  • value  2785915700
    address  1AVf3AMQNwoUsXgwEJXxm3ewQvBzeUQ54w
  • 51e5290b88333df783dd436375caa7c963227a43a48b1d896506c6ee5d64f870:1
  • value  4000000
    address  1HZ2nSAKNmmbFcEcoVGCKAChbAjzFhP64A